Virtus.pro defeats Team Liquid and advances to Major Final!

The decisive game against VGJ.Thunder – tomorrow at 13 CET.

On the first map, Team Liquid opened up the series with a first blood. Despite losing the early stage of the game, our boys reclaimed the initiative by winning a couple of skirmishes and establishing a farm dominance. The first Roshan went in VP's favor. Liquid were forced to turtle inside their Highground, but lost their midlane after an unsuccessful teamfight. The second Roshan rallied Virtus.pro for the final, map-closing push.

The second game started off with a firstblood for VP. Both teams played very aggressively in the early game, resulting in multiple fights. Team Liquid emerged victorious from these skirmishes and continued growing their lead. After winning yet another series of teamfights, Liquid's gold lead skyrocketed. At the 20-minute mark, Virtus.pro were left without a single outer structure and were forced to surrender 4 minutes later.

VP head-started the final map with a firstblood yet again. This time, the teams chose more a defensive approach to early-game. After claiming the first Roshan, Team Liquid immediately attempted a Highground push, only to be effortlessly pushed back by VP, who didn't lose a single hero in this fight. The second Roshan also went in Liquid's favor, but the Roshpit teamfight ended in a teamwipe and a loss of Aegis in favor of Virtus.pro. Next victory in a massive teamfight allowed our guys to trap their opponents inside their base. The massive farm and level advantage prepared the soil for the final attack, where Virtus.pro crushed Team Liquid, ending the series.
